Okta is seeking a strategic, highly proactive, and tech-forward Senior Executive Assistant to partner directly with our Chief Product Officer (CPO) .
As the CPO’s operational right hand, you will optimize executive bandwidth, drive team cadence, and handle complex logistics across our global product organization. You are an early adopter of technology who actively leverages modern AI tools and workflow automation to draft executive communications, synthesize information, and eliminate routine administrative friction. Based in one of our core regional hubs ( SF, Seattle, Chicago, NYC, or Toronto ), you will oversee company offsite planning, manage high-touch customer engagements, evaluate speaking requests, and ensure monthly product team meetings execute seamlessly.
Key Responsibilities
• Calendar, Cadence & Speaking Engagement Management
• Strategic Calendar Architecture: Proactively manage a multi-time-zone calendar (PST through EST). Protect critical deep-work time for product strategy while balancing internal syncs, customer engagements, and public speaking duties.
• Speaking Requests & Inbound Pipeline: Triage, evaluate, and track all incoming external and internal speaking invitations (keynotes, industry panels, podcasts, company town halls). Coordinate presentation deck prep, speaker briefs, and travel logistics.
• Operational Triage & Smart Workflows: Serve as the strategic filter for incoming communications. Leverage automation and smart triage practices to filter requests, automate scheduling follow-ups, and surface urgent product/customer matters.
• Meeting Preparation & Event Production
• Monthly Product Team Meetings: Own end-to-end execution for monthly product leadership and team-wide syncs. Drive agenda setting, content/deck consolidation, tech logistics, and post-meeting action item tracking.
• Onsites & Offsites Planning: Lead the end-to-end planning, budgeting, and execution for company/leadership onsites, regional team gatherings, executive retreats, and product summit events.
• Executive Customer Engagements: Coordinate high-value customer briefings, Customer Advisory Board sessions, enterprise customer escalations, and cross-functional sales alignment meetings.
• Executive Communications & AI-Driven Efficiency
• AI-Assisted Writing & Draft Preparation: Utilize generative AI tools to draft, refine, and edit internal communications, meeting summaries, briefing documents, and initial email responses matching the CPO’s tone.
• Task & Process Automation: Proactively identify repetitive administrative workflows and implement AI-driven tools or automation to increase operational speed and efficiency.
• Complex Travel & Multi-Hub Logistics: Organize seamless domestic and international/cross-border travel for multi-city hub visits, customer meetings, and offsite events.
• Discretion & Security: Handle sensitive information regarding unannounced product roadmaps, organizational updates, acquisitions, and executive communications with complete confidentiality.
Qualifications & Key Competencies
• Experience: 7+ years of administrative support experience, with 3+ years directly supporting a C-level or SVP executive in high-growth enterprise SaaS or security.
• AI & Automation Proficiency: Practical experience leveraging generative AI tools (e.g., ChatGPT, Claude, Gemini, Copilot) for writing, research, and content drafting, alongside modern automation tools to streamline recurring administrative tasks.
• Event & Offsite Management: Proven track record planning and executing high-impact executive offsites, team onsites, and multi-day events.
• Location Flexibility: Ability to work in a hybrid capacity from an Okta hub in San Francisco, Seattle, Chicago, New York, or Toronto .
• Time-Zone & Cross-Border Proficiency: Skill in managing multi-time-zone schedules (PST to EST and international) and cross-border travel logistics.
• Tech Ecosystem Mastery: Advanced proficiency in Google Workspace , Slack , project management tools ( Jira, Confluence, Asana, or similar ), and modern productivity software.
• Resourcefulness & Calm Under Pressure: Proven ability to pivot quickly when product priorities, speaking schedules, or customer escalations shift dynamic schedules.
• Communication Style: Sharp, articulate, and diplomatic—capable of engaging confidently with software engineers, enterprise customers, and event organizers.

P12410_3512763 The annual base salary range for this position for candidates located in the San Francisco Bay area is between: $134,000 — $185,000 USD
Below is the annual base salary range for candidates located in California (excluding San Francisco Bay Area), Colorado, Illinois, New York and Washington. Your actual base salary will depend on factors such as your skills, qualifications, experience, and work location. In addition, Okta offers equity (where applicable), bonus, and benefits, including health, dental and vision insurance, 401(k), flexible spending account, and paid leave (including PTO and parental leave) in accordance with our applicable plans and policies.
